Step-by-Step Guide to Making Slow-Cooked Cajun Chicken Pasta Bake

Preparation Phase: Importance of Seasoning and Searing the Chicken

To begin, gather the following ingredients needed for your Slow-Cooked Cajun Chicken Pasta Bake:

– 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s

– 2 tablespoons olive oil

– 1 tablespoon Cajun seasoning (adjust to taste)

– 1 teaspoon salt

– 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

– 1 onion, diced

– 3 cloves garlic, minced

– 1 bell pepper, diced (red or green)

–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es, undrained

– 1 cup chicken broth

– 8 oz penne pasta

– 1 cup heavy cream

– 2 cups shredded cheese (cheddar and mozzarella mix)

– Fresh parsley or green onions for garnish

Step 1: Season and Sear the Chicken

Start by seasoning the chicken thighs with Cajun seasoning, salt, and black pepper.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once the oil is hot, add the seasoned chicken thighs, searing them for about 5-7 minutes on each side until they are golden brown. This step not only enhances the flavor through the Maillard reaction but also helps maintain moisture during the slow cooking process. After searing, remove the chicken from the skillet and set it aside.

Sauce Preparation: Combining Ingredients for Maximum Flavor Extraction

With the chicken seared, it’s time to prepare the sauce. In the same skillet, add the diced onion and bell pepper, sautéing them until they are tender and aromatic, about 3-4 minutes. Then, add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ute. This combination of aromatics will form the flavor foundation of your sauce.

Next, pour in the diced tomatoes along with their juices and the chicken broth. Stir everything together,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the skillet, as these bits are packed with flavor. Let the mixture simmer for about 5 minutes to marry the flavors together.

Layering Ingredients in the Crockpot: Technique for Even Cooking

After the sauce is ready, it’s time to assemble the dish in the crockpot. Start with a layer of the sauce mixture at the bottom of the crockpot to prevent sticking. Then, place the seared chicken thighs on top of the sauce. Pour the remaining sauce over the chicken, ensuring it’s well covered. This layering technique allows the chicken to absorb the flavors from the sauce as it cooks.

Cooking Process: Explanation of Slow Cooking Versus Traditional Methods

Cover the crockpot and set it to low heat. Slow cooking allows the chicken to become tender and infuse with the bold flavors of the Cajun seasoning, taking about 4-6 hours. Unlike traditional baking methods, slow cooking retains moisture and creates a rich, flavorful dish. If you’re pressed for time, you can set the crockpot to high heat for about 2-3 hours, but the low and slow method is the best for flavor extraction and texture.

Cooking the Pasta: Timing for Perfect Texture

About 30 minutes before serving, cook the penne pasta according to package instructions until it is al dente. Drain the pasta and set it aside. This timing is crucial; if the pasta is cooked too early, it may become mushy when combined with the sauce later. The goal is to have perfectly cooked pasta that holds its shape in the final dish.

Combining and Finishing Touches: Achieving Creamy Consistency with Cheeses

Once the chicken is tender and cooked through, carefully shred it within the crockpot using two forks. Stir in the cooked penne pasta and the heavy cream, mixing until everything is evenly combined. Finally, add the shredded cheese, folding it into the mixture until melted and creamy. The creaminess of the dish will balance the spiciness of the Cajun seasoning, creating a harmonious flavor profile.

Storage Instructions: How to Store Leftovers Properly

If you have leftovers (which is rare with such a delicious dish), allow the pasta bake to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. To reheat, simply place it in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through, or microwave in individual portions.

Ingredients
  

1 lb (450g) boneless, skinless chicken breasts

8 oz (225g) penne pasta

1 can (15 oz) diced tomatoes (with juices)

1 cup heavy cream

1 cup chicken broth

1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ning (adjust to taste)

1 bell pepper, chopped (red, yellow, or green)

1 medium onion, diced

3 cloves garlic, minced

1 tablespoon olive oil

Salt and pepper, to taste

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Instructions
 

Prep the Chicken: Season the chicken breasts with salt, pepper, and 1 tablespoon of Cajun seasoning.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at and sear the chicken for 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own. It doesn't have to be fully cooked as it will finish cooking in the crockpot.

    Prepare the Sauce: In a bowl, combine the diced tomatoes (with their juices), heavy cream, chicken broth, remaining Cajun seasoning, and minced garlic. Stir well to blend the flavors.

      Layer the Ingredients: In your crockpot, place the seared chicken breasts at the bottom. Scatter the chopped bell pepper and diced onion on top of the chicken. Pour the prepared sauce over the chicken and vegetables evenly.

        Cook: Cover and cook on low for 4 hours or high for 2 hours in the crockpot.

          Cook the Pasta: About 30 minutes before the cooking time is up, cook the penne pasta according to package instructions in salted boiling water until al dente. Drain and set aside.

            Combine: Once the crockpot cooking time is up, remove the chicken breasts and shred them using two forks. Add the shredded chicken back into the crockpot along with the cooked pasta. Mix until everything is well combined.

              Add Cheese: Stir in the shredded cheddar and grated Parmesan cheese until everything is melted and creamy. Adjust seasoning with additional salt and pepper if necessary.

                Final Touch: Let it sit for an additional 10 minutes on the warm setting until the cheese is melted and creamy.

                  Serve: Garnish with fresh chopped parsley before serving. Enjoy your decadent mouth-watering Cajun chicken pasta bake!

                    Prep Time, Total Time, Servings: 15 mins | 4 hrs 30 mins | 6 servings
